looks good to me! i always wanted to do this when i was actually building my car, but i couldnt find anyone who sold a CF sunroof plug/replacement for the FD.

Over the last 10years that i have been doing bodywork, ive came to terms with myself that any/all aftermarket "oem fit" CF or fiberglass body panels...WILL NEED some fine tuning of some sort to get that proper fitment no matter how legit the manufacturer. Its all just a matter of how creative you can get while keeping it clean in order to make it fit like it should. I dont even wanna talk about how many hours i have tied up in my pettitt flares to get the correct fit and look while making everything structurally sound.

Hi Eddie,

This project was certainly enlightening with how difficult CF sunroofs really are and why few vendors want to touch them. This roof has all the complexity of a hood but you can't make component panels any stiffer because you're constrained on thickness as well.
Its hard to tell on the sunroof cars, but if you look at a R1 non sunroof FD you can see the two mild humps the roof has over the passenger and driveside with the depression going down the center of the car. This same curvature is on the sunroof cars and i can only imagine what a pain in the *** you guys had to go through. Fiberglass and carbon fiber composites have an awesome (sarcasm) way of doing whatever they want upon curing no matter how spot on the mold is.
